Thirty-Four Western Hockey League Players Chosen in NHL 2016 Draft
ALBERTA – Thirty-four WHL players were selected in the 2016 NHL Draft, which concluded yesterday (June 25) at the First Niagara Center in Buffalo, NY.
The impressive group of WHL players selected in the 2016 NHL Draft represented the second-most prospects provided out of any league in the world.
Four of the WHL players selected in the 2016 NHL Draft were chosen in the first round.
Jake Bean of Calgary, AB with the Hitmen, Brett Howden from Oakbank MB playing for the Moose Jaw Warriors, Lucas Johansen of Port Moody, BC, with the Kelowna Rockets and Sherwood Park, AB native Sam Steel with the Regina Pats were all selected to move up to the NHL in the first round.
